From dd25bcc3f9dbdefda0fbf28e9e514b74073336e1 Mon Sep 17 00:00:00 2001 From: khanhduytran0 Date: Fri, 18 Dec 2020 18:08:46 +0700 Subject: [PATCH] [Bug fix] data loss on game directory migration --- app/src/main/java/net/kdt/pojavlaunch/PojavMigrator.java | 6 +++--- 1 file changed, 3 insertions(+), 3 deletions(-) diff --git a/app/src/main/java/net/kdt/pojavlaunch/PojavMigrator.java b/app/src/main/java/net/kdt/pojavlaunch/PojavMigrator.java index a0c06e280..8880bbac6 100644 --- a/app/src/main/java/net/kdt/pojavlaunch/PojavMigrator.java +++ b/app/src/main/java/net/kdt/pojavlaunch/PojavMigrator.java @@ -46,14 +46,14 @@ public class PojavMigrator File bugGameDir = new File(Tools.DIR_GAME_NEW + "/.minecraft"); File oldGameDir = new File(Tools.DIR_GAME_OLD); boolean moved = bugGameDir.exists() && bugGameDir.isDirectory(); - + /* if (oldGameDir.exists() && oldGameDir.isDirectory() && moved) { command("rm -rf " + oldGameDir.getAbsolutePath()); } - + */ if (moved) { command("mv " + bugGameDir.getAbsolutePath() + " " + Tools.DIR_GAME_OLD); - command("rm -rf " + Tools.DIR_GAME_HOME); + command("rm -rf " + Tools.DIR_GAME_HOME + "/*"); command("mv " + Tools.DIR_GAME_OLD + " " + Tools.DIR_GAME_HOME + "/"); }